site stats

Hive mapjoin

WebMar 12, 2015 · Then for each row retrieved from a, the join is computed with the buffered rows. If the STREAMTABLE hint is omitted, Hive streams the rightmost table in the join. … Webhive.skewjoin.mapjoin.min.split. Default Value: 33554432; Added In: Determine the number of map task at most used in the follow up map join job for a skew join by specifying the minimum split size. It should be used together with hive.skewjoin.mapjoin.map.tasks to perform a fine grained control. hive.mapred.mode

Optimize Apache Hive with Apache Ambari in Azure HDInsight

Webhive.mapjoin.hybridgrace.minnumpartitions=16 by default. So 1/16th of your key space will spill, whenever it hits the spilling conditions - for the small table. In general, the Snowflake-model dimension tables are joined by their primary key, so the key-space corresponds to the row-distribution too. WebHive automatically recognizes various use cases and optimizes for them. The optimizer has been enhanced for these cases: ... The mapjoin operator can only handle one key at a … mount joy pa to harrisburg pa https://joshtirey.com

Hive SQL的编译过程 - 美团技术团队 - Meituan

WebOct 4, 2024 · hive.skewjoin.mapjoin.map.tasks. Determine the number of map task used in the follow up map join job for a skew join. It should be used together with … Webhive.mapjoin.smalltable.filesize 默认值为2500000(25M),通过配置该属性来确定使用该优化的表的大小,如果表的大小小于此值就会被加载进内存中 注意:使用默认启动该优化的 … WebDec 23, 2024 · Map join is a feature used in Hive queries to increase its efficiency in terms of speed. Join is a condition used to combine the data from 2 tables. So, when we … mount joy pa things to do

35、尚学堂_大数据hive数据仓库_mapjoin_哔哩哔哩_bilibili

Category:35、尚学堂_大数据hive数据仓库_mapjoin_哔哩哔哩_bilibili

Tags:Hive mapjoin

Hive mapjoin

Hive综合案例练习(中级)第三十五题:同期商品售卖分析 …

WebMay 11, 2024 · The hive.auto.convert.join.noconditionaltask in the hive-site.xml file was set to true: hive.auto.convert.join.noconditionaltask true Whether Hive enables the optimization about converting common join into mapjoin based on the input file size. WebAug 13, 2024 · set hive.auto.convert.join.noconditionaltask.size = 10000000; The first two settings will allow hive to optimize the joins and third setting will give hive an idea about the memory available in the mapper function to keep the hash table of the small tables. Or else, we can also use MAPJOIN hint in the query, such as:

Hive mapjoin

Did you know?

WebIn Qubole Hive, the mapjoin options are enabled by default/have default values. Here are the Hive map join options: hive.auto.convert.join: By default, this option is set to true. … Web文章目录五、函数1.系统自带的函数1.1 查看系统自带的函数1.2 显示某一个自带函数的用法1.3 详细显示自带的函数的用法2.自定义函数3.自定义UDF函数开发实 …

WebFeb 12, 2014 · 上图是Hive MapJoin的原理图,出自Facebook工程师Liyin Tang的一篇介绍Join优化的slice,从图中可以看出MapJoin分为两个阶段: 通过MapReduce Local Task,将小表读入内存,生成HashTableFiles上传至Distributed Cache中,这里会对HashTableFiles进 … Webhive.mapjoin.smalltable.filesize and . hive.auto.convert.join.noconditionaltask.size My observation is when running on Tez, Map-Join works when …

WebHive Configuration Property Values. The upgrade process changes the default values of some Hive configuration properties and adds new properties. The following list describes … WebDec 15, 2016 · Configuration parameter hive.mapjoin.smalltable.filesize (default is 25MB) defines size of table to be cashed into memory. To perform MAPJOIN, smaller table must satisfy this condition.

WebJan 13, 2015 · Spark MapJoin For most of the joins for Hive on Spark, the overall execution will be similar to MR for the first cut. Thus, a similar work-tree as in MR will be generated, though encapsulated in SparkWork(s) instead of MapRedWork(s). One difference is implementation of mapjoin, which is worth spending some time discussing.

WebApr 14, 2024 · Hive升级完后ETL开发找到我说有的Job一直failed.看了一下在MAP阶段进行MAPJOIN处理时就OOM了,但是开发说没有加MAPJOIN HINT,其实在0.11后hive.auto.convert.join的默认值变为true也就是会自动去做;并且在0.11加入了一个新的参数hive.ignore.mapjoin.hint来控制是否忽略MAPJOINHINT(HIVE-4042),默 mount joy pa to hilton headheart johnny moon lyricsWebWhat is Sort Merge Bucket Join in Hive, Hive Sort Merge Bucket Map Join example,SMB Join in hive,Working,Tips & Disadvantages of Hive Sort Merge Bucket Join. ... we can easily determine which table is small and should be loaded into memory by using Hint “MAPJOIN”. e. However, One of the major key points is Small tables are read on demand ... mount joy physical therapy island park nyWebNov 25, 2015 · Depending on the environment, the memory allocation will shift, but it appears to be entirely to Yarn and Hive's discretion. "Starting to launch local task to … mount joy penn state healthWebIt results in to file handle leaks. * [HIVE-3483] - joins using partitioned table give incorrect results on windows. * [HIVE-3484] - RetryingRawStore logic needs to be significantly reworked to support retries within transactions. * [HIVE-3485] - Hive List Bucketing - Skewed DDL doesn't support skewed value with string quote. heart joining fontWebFeb 27, 2024 · set hive.mapjoin.smalltable.filesize = 220000 设置mapjoin的大小表. set hive.exec.parallel = true 开启并行执行. set hive.exec.parallel.thread.numbers = 16;同一 … mount joy pharmacy markhamWebMay 3, 2015 · < name > hive.skewjoin.mapjoin.min.split < / name > < value > 33554432 < / value > < description > Determine the number of map task at most used in the follow up map join job for a skew join by specifying the minimum split size. It should be used together with hive.skewjoin.mapjoin.map.tasks to perform a fine grained control. mount joy philadelphia